Each speaker can reproduce a given frequency range. In some common usage typically use a speaker called the full-range speakers, because it has a relatively large frequency range, for example, can play 80-15000 Hz. Full-range Speakers are commonly used in portable radios, transistor radios, radio tubes, old console radio or television.

Loudspeaker
A loudspeaker is a device that converts low-frequency electrical signals into sound. The task of the speaker is to enable the air in periodic oscillations – which in turn brings in the human ear drum to vibrate.
To convert the electrical signals into sound waves are displaced almost exclusively membranes into mechanical vibrations, which also gets the air to the membrane in motion. These membranes will normally act as a piston radiator, ie that the entire membrane is moved smoothly.
